Transaction 1644093f0774feefd7491c1018df7f2eae8016d09fc6cca3f8576c84467e7333
1 Input
2 Outputs
- 1644093f0774feefd7491c1018df7f2eae8016d09fc6cca3f8576c84467e7333:0
- 1644093f0774feefd7491c1018df7f2eae8016d09fc6cca3f8576c84467e7333:1
value 84669054
address mkVoQGub6g6NkCLcH7NKAQAhajgR4dEPpM
value 286097839282
address mpJrDZfCvAyBA7Mp76o8pK2SMNQs8414h3